클로드 코드 토큰 절약 3가지 — 사용량 제한 탈출 실전 가이드

Claude Code · Dev · 2025

클로드 코드 토큰 절약 3가지 — 사용량 제한 탈출 실전 가이드

읽는 양 줄이고, 찾는 속도 높이고, 역할 명확히 나누면 토큰 소모 최대 90% 줄어듭니다.

Claude Code Token 최적화 CLAUDE.md 3-에이전트
90% 최대 토큰 절감률
91% 인덱싱 탐색 절감
3가지 핵심 최적화 기법
200줄 CLAUDE.md 권장 한도

왜 토큰이 그렇게 빨리 닳는 걸까

클로드 코드를 처음 쓸 때 가장 당황스러운 게 뭔지 알아요? 뭔가 거창한 작업을 한 것도 아닌데 금방 사용량 한도에 부딪히는 거예요. 처음엔 내가 너무 길게 대화해서 그런가 싶었는데, 구조를 파고들어 보면 진짜 원인이 따로 있어요. 클로드가 코드를 찾으러 다니면서 파일을 뒤지는 그 과정, 즉 탐색 자체에서 토큰의 80~90%가 이미 증발하고 있다는 거예요. 내가 "이 함수 수정해줘"라고 한 마디 했는데, 클로드는 그 함수 찾으러 프로젝트 전체를 훑고 있었던 겁니다.

토큰이 빠르게 소모되는 진짜 이유는 대화 길이가 아니에요. 클로드가 코드를 탐색하는 과정에서 대부분 사라집니다. 찾는 방식을 바꾸는 게 먼저예요.

기법 1 — 읽는 양 자체를 줄여라

가장 먼저 할 일은 .claudeignore 파일을 만드는 거예요. node_modules, build, .next 같은 폴더는 클로드가 굳이 볼 필요가 없는데 기본적으로 다 읽어버려요. 이걸 무시 목록에 넣는 것만으로 꽤 의미 있는 절약이 돼요. 거기에 CLAUDE.md도 점검해볼 필요가 있어요. 이 파일이 클로드한테는 일종의 프로젝트 설계도인데, 내용이 길면 길수록 매 세션마다 전부 읽어 들여요. 200줄 이내로 유지하고 상세 규칙은 별도 파일로 빼두는 게 맞아요. 세션이 길어졌다 싶으면 /compact로 요약하거나 /clear로 깔끔하게 초기화하는 것도 습관처럼 들여놔야 해요.

설정 항목 방법 절감 효과 난이도
.claudeignore 불필요 폴더 제외 목록 작성 즉각적 쉬움
CLAUDE.md 간소화 200줄 이내 유지, 규칙 분리 세션당 누적 절약 보통
/compact 명령 긴 대화 중간 요약 컨텍스트 압축 쉬움
/clear 명령 새 작업 전 세션 초기화 이전 컨텍스트 제거 쉬움

기법 2 — 탐색 방식을 바꿔라 (91% 절감의 비밀)

이게 개인적으로 가장 충격적이었던 부분이에요. QMD 같은 도구로 프로젝트를 미리 인덱싱해두면, 클로드가 전체 파일을 훑는 대신 검색 엔진처럼 위치를 바로 찾아가요. 실제 사례를 보면 인증 로직 하나 탐색하는 데 2,700개 토큰이 쓰이던 게 250개로 줄었어요. 같은 작업인데 토큰은 91% 덜 쓴 거예요. 처음 인덱싱 설정에 약간의 시간이 들지만, 그 이후로는 계속 효과를 봐요. 큰 프로젝트일수록 이 차이가 더 극단적으로 벌어지고요.

인덱싱 전후 토큰 소모 차이가 2,700개 → 250개. 같은 작업인데 10배 가까이 차이 나요. 코드베이스가 클수록 이 기법의 효과는 비례해서 커집니다.

기법 3 — 역할을 셋으로 나눠라

하나의 에이전트한테 "이거 다 해줘"라고 던지면 범위를 스스로 해석해서 요청하지 않은 파일까지 건드리는 경우가 생겨요. 이걸 막는 게 3-에이전트 구조예요. 아키텍트가 먼저 뭘 할지 브리프를 작성하고, 빌더는 그 브리프에 적힌 것만 정확히 구현해요. 리뷰어는 결과물을 검증하고 피드백을 돌려줘요. 각자 맡은 역할 밖으로 나가지 않으니까 불필요한 탐색 자체가 원천 차단돼요. 직접 써보니 "삽질"이라고 부를 만한 상황이 확실히 줄더라고요.

Architect

작업 범위와 순서를 설계하고 상세 브리프를 작성해요. 뭘 해야 하는지 명확히 정의하는 게 핵심 역할이에요.

Builder

브리프에 명시된 내용만 구현해요. 범위 바깥의 파일을 건드리거나 기능을 추가하는 걸 완전히 차단합니다.

Reviewer

구현된 코드를 검증하고 피드백을 돌려줘요. 오류 탐지와 품질 확인이 이 단계에서 마무리돼요.

단일 에이전트의 함정

역할 분리 없이 쓰면 범위를 스스로 해석해서 요청 외 작업을 하고, 그만큼 토큰이 낭비돼요.

3가지 기법 효과 비교

기법 핵심 수단 절감 범위 즉시 적용 가능
컨텍스트 최적화 .claudeignore + CLAUDE.md 간소화 30~40% 즉시 가능
코드베이스 인덱싱 QMD 사전 인덱싱 탐색 최대 91% 초기 설정 필요
3-에이전트 구조 Architect·Builder·Reviewer 분리 불필요 작업 차단 워크플로우 설계 필요

마치며 — 적게 쓰는 게 아니라 잘 쓰는 것

토큰 절약이라고 하면 뭔가 아끼는 느낌이 들지만, 실제로는 클로드가 쓸데없는 곳에 에너지를 낭비하지 않도록 구조를 잡아주는 거예요. 어떻게 보면 클로드를 더 잘 쓰기 위한 환경 설계에 가깝고요. 세 가지 다 한꺼번에 적용하기 어렵다면, .claudeignore부터 시작해보세요. 파일 하나 만드는 데 5분도 안 걸리고, 체감은 꽤 바로 와요.



클로드 코드

클로드 코드

브루 에이전트 완벽 정리 — 롱폼 영상 편집 시간을 10분의 1로

댓글 남기기